MS Word: Mailmerge Hyperlinks with Query Get url string with a mergefield
-
03-10-2019 - |
سؤال
أحاول إرسال بريد إلكتروني يدمج مستندًا واحدًا (.DOCX) باستخدام قاعدة بيانات جهات الاتصال (عبر OLEDB). باستخدام MS Word 2007 ، يبدو الأمر سهلاً (إنه يعمل مع الأشياء السهلة: الاسم ، العنوان ، ...) ولكن لا يمكنني العثور على كيفية ملء سلسلة URLD التي تحصل على استعلام مع حقل دمج داخل الارتباط التشعبي.
ارتباط تشعبي مثل: انقر هنا
- أين هنا هو ارتباط تشعبي لhttp://domain.com/test.php؟contact=contact@contactdomain.com
- حيث contact@contactdomain.com هو عنوان جهة الاتصال ، حقل دمج.
لقد جربت الحقول الخاصة/الدمج:
{HYPERLINK "http://domain.com/test.php?contact={MERGEFIELD contactEmail}" \o "Here"}
لكنه لا يعمل ، وأحيانًا يندمج فقط السجل الأول ثم إرسال جميع الرسائل مع نفس العنوان ، لقد حصلت على هذا العرض بالتناوب مع Alt+F9.
هذه دعم المستند لا يعمل بالنسبة لي لأنني لا أملك عنوان URL الكامل في قاعدة البيانات الخاصة بي لكل جهة اتصال ، ولا يمكنني تغيير تصميم الجدول أو إضافة طريقة عرض (إنه من CRM) ، لا أحب ذلك افعلها تصدير الجدول وإضافة الحقل.
اي فكرة؟
شكرا مقدما،
المحلول
حسنًا ، أعتقد أن MS نسيت شيئًا في Msword. في MS Publisher 2007 موجودة هذه الوظيفة (تسمى "الارتباطات التشعبية الشخصية") انظر في هنا لبدء Mailmerge ، يمكنك العثور على خيار للقيام بذلك بنموذج إضافي (لم أجد في Word). لا أعرف ما إذا كان Word2010 لديه هذا الخيار ، لكن Publisher 2007 على ما يرام بالنسبة لي.
شكرًا.